Steelers activate LB Vince Williams off covid list
Veteran Vince Williams was activated off the reserve/covid-19 list and re-joined the Pittsburgh Steelers, relieving the team’s problem with a dearth of healthy bodies at the inside linebacker position.
On Dec. 10, Williams was placed on the NFL’s list designated for coronavirus protocol. Although the league and team are prohibited from publicly confirming if players on the list have tested positive or merely were deemed close contacts, Williams strongly indicated on social media that he was suffering mild symptoms. Close contacts are required to spend five days in isolation, but those who test positive have a 10-day minimum.
Williams missed losses to the Buffalo Bills and Cincinnati Bengals over his 13-day stint on the covid list. The Steelers started converted safety Marcus Allen and recent trade acquisition Avery Williamson at inside linebacker during both games because Devin Bush and Robert Spillane are on injured reserve.
An eight-year veteran who has spent his entire career with the Steelers, despite the missed games in 2020, Williams remains among the NFL leaders in tackles for loss (14). He has 63 tackles (41 solo), three sacks and two fumble recoveries.
“Having him back only benefits the group in terms of a mentality or intellectuals where they are able to talk about things,” defensive captain Cameron Heyward said of Williams’ impact on the linebacker corps. “And when he’s on the field, his physicality, the way he’s able to blitz, he really gives us an edge.”
